A vessel contains 0.450 kgm of ice and 1.65 kgm of liquid water. Some more ice are added to the vessel at a temperature of -15.0°C and 0.884 kgm of ice is present in the vessel upon reaching thermal equilibrium. How much ice at -15.0°C is added in this process?
